The group that I run with (called 3 Balls racing) have 4 different run groups, and I usually run in 2nd group. 1st group is the fastest with complete open passing (with no point by required). I ran in that group a few times with C6 on slicks, but I still like running in the group 2 (pass anywhere with point by) especially when I'm running pretty much stock and street tires. (most of group 1 cars are purpose built race cars) If I don't want to run into traffic, I should move up to group 1 but then I may be the 'traffic' for those guys. (well,,, they can just pass with no point by anyway....)

One thing I can point out here: my rear tires are 285/35/20, which is not only one size wider than OEM, it's actually bit taller than OEM tires too, so technically, my speed should be tiny bit higher than what speedometer reads. ![]() There is one section of the track where I can actually downshift to 2nd, but with this car having enough of power at low RPM, I found it actually better to just leave it in 3rd except the straight. Driving almost like auto.
